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47601647 094016 799
915020576 335385150
915020576 335385150
8090629 10087 00449508
All about undefined
Interested in learning more?
915020576 335385150
8090629 10087 00449508
See more
760134 3901
81815806 079806024 2359 05 52804
See more
20371 8872 623542
158 765992 6694726956 85
See more